Some bootstrappers read attributes of the tenant during bootstrap() but
don't respond to changes made to the tenant afterwards.
Therefore, when making changes to the tenant that'd affect the behavior
of a bootstrapper, it's necessary to reinitialize tenancy (if it matters
that changes are reflected immediately). This adds a convenience helper
for that purpose.
Previously, credential mappings from `$mapPresets` overrode mappings defined in `$credentialsMap`. If someone used pusher/reverb/ably and wanted to override some of that preset's mappings, e.g. use 'pusher_app_key' instead of 'pusher_key' by specifying 'pusher_app_key' in `$credentialsMap`, the preset's mapping ('pusher_key') would still be used.

After initializing tenancy, calls like `Broadcast::auth()` use the central `BroadcastManager`. Clearing the facade's resolved `Broadcasting\Factory` instance fixes that problem.

Using `URL::temporarySignedRoute()` in tenant context with
`UrlGeneratorBootstrapper` enabled doesn't work the same as `route()`.
The bypass parameter doesn't actually bypass the route name prefixing.
`route()` is called in the `parent::temporarySignedRoute()` call, and
because the bypass parameter is removed before calling
`parent::temporarySignedRoute()`, the underlying `route()` call doesn't
get the bypass parameter and it ends up attempting to generate URL for a
route with the name prefixed with 'tenant.'.
This PR adds the bypass parameter back after `prepareRouteInputs()`, so
that `parent::temporarySignedRoute()` receives it, and the underlying
`route()` call respects it. Also added basic tests for the
`URL::temporarySignedRoute()` behavior (the new bypass parameter test
works as a regression test).
This PR fixes the URL override example in TenancyServiceProvider stub
(the commented `overrideUrlInTenantContext()` segment). If the tenant
doesn't have any domain, set the root URL back to the original one.

The old names of the class and method were misleading. We don't
actually need any relation. And we don't even need a model instance
as we were returning previously -- the only use of that method was
in TriggerSyncingEvents which would immediately use ::class on the
returned value. Therefore, all we are asking for in this interface
is just the central resource class.
